
PARCC Testing Begins
Clip: 3/9/2015 | 5m 43sVideo has Closed Captions
Schools across the state begin to administer the controversial PARCC test to students.
As schools across the state begin to administer the controversial PARCC test to students, parents and legislators are pushing a movement and legislation to allow parents to let their children opt out of the test.
